package org.apache.comet.parquet;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import org.apache.parquet.column.ColumnDescriptor;
import org.apache.parquet.schema.Type;
import org.apache.spark.sql.types.DataType;
import org.apache.spark.sql.types.TimestampNTZType$;
import org.apache.comet.CometConf;
import org.apache.comet.IcebergApi;
import org.apache.comet.vector.CometVector;
/** Base class for Comet Parquet column reader implementations. */
@IcebergApi
public abstract class AbstractColumnReader implements AutoCloseable {
protected static final Logger LOG = LoggerFactory.getLogger(AbstractColumnReader.class);
/** The Spark data type. */
protected final DataType type;
/** The Spark data type. */
protected final Type fieldType;
/** Parquet column descriptor. */
protected final ColumnDescriptor descriptor;
/**
* Whether to always return 128 bit decimals, regardless of its precision. If false, this will
* return 32, 64 or 128 bit decimals depending on the precision.
*/
protected final boolean useDecimal128;
/**
* Whether to return dates/timestamps that were written with legacy hybrid (Julian + Gregorian)
* calendar as it is. If this is true, Comet will return them as it is, instead of rebasing them
* to the new Proleptic Gregorian calendar. If this is false, Comet will throw exceptions when
* seeing these dates/timestamps.
*/
protected final boolean useLegacyDateTimestamp;
/** The size of one batch, gets updated by 'readBatch' */
protected int batchSize;
/** A pointer to the native implementation of ColumnReader. */
@IcebergApi protected long nativeHandle;
AbstractColumnReader(
DataType type,
Type fieldType,
ColumnDescriptor descriptor,
boolean useDecimal128,
boolean useLegacyDateTimestamp) {
this.type = type;
this.fieldType = fieldType;
this.descriptor = descriptor;
this.useDecimal128 = useDecimal128;
this.useLegacyDateTimestamp = useLegacyDateTimestamp;
}
AbstractColumnReader(
DataType type,
ColumnDescriptor descriptor,
boolean useDecimal128,
boolean useLegacyDateTimestamp) {
this(type, null, descriptor, useDecimal128, useLegacyDateTimestamp);
TypeUtil.checkParquetType(descriptor, type);
}
ColumnDescriptor getDescriptor() {
return descriptor;
}
String getPath() {
return String.join(".", this.descriptor.getPath());
}
/**
* Set the batch size of this reader to be 'batchSize'. Also initializes the native column reader.
*/
@IcebergApi
public void setBatchSize(int batchSize) {
assert nativeHandle == 0
: "Native column reader shouldn't be initialized before " + "'setBatchSize' is called";
this.batchSize = batchSize;
initNative();
}
/**
* Reads a batch of 'total' new rows.
*
* @param total the total number of rows to read
*/
public abstract void readBatch(int total);
/** Returns the {@link CometVector} read by this reader. */
public abstract CometVector currentBatch();
@IcebergApi
@Override
public void close() {
if (nativeHandle != 0) {
LOG.debug("Closing the column reader");
Native.closeColumnReader(nativeHandle);
nativeHandle = 0;
}
}
protected void initNative() {
LOG.debug("initializing the native column reader");
DataType readType = (boolean) CometConf.COMET_SCHEMA_EVOLUTION_ENABLED().get() ? type : null;
boolean useLegacyDateTimestampOrNTZ =
useLegacyDateTimestamp || type == TimestampNTZType$.MODULE$;
nativeHandle =
Utils.initColumnReader(
descriptor, readType, batchSize, useDecimal128, useLegacyDateTimestampOrNTZ);
}
}
